Planning your journey is a breeze with the ticketing services available at Westgate-on-Sea. The station features a ticket office open from 6:00 AM to 11:00 AM on weekdays, ensuring that you can grab your tickets bright and early. For those who prefer the convenience of technology, ticket machines are available at the station forecourt, allowing you to collect tickets purchased online or buy new ones for your trip. Accessibility is a top priority with wheelchair-friendly ticket machines and assistance available for travelers with mobility needs.
Westgate-on-Sea station is well-connected with various transport options to get you where you need to go. For those days when rail replacement services are required, you'll find buses readily available just outside the station on Station Road. Travelers can also find comprehensive information on local bus services using printable resources provided here, ensuring you’re never stranded.
Although the station has partial step-free access, it's designed to cater to most travelers. Platform 2 is accessible via a side entrance from Station Road, allowing easy boarding to services heading toward Margate. To access Platform 1 for London-bound trains, head to the side entrance from Westbury Road. If you require further assistance, it’s worth noting that staff are available from 6:00 AM to 11:00 AM with a mobile assistance team ready to help outside these hours if needed. The staff is always prepared to ensure that your travel needs are met with care. Reach out to Southeastern Customer Services at 0345 322 7021 for additional support.

While Westgate-on-Sea station offers many facilities, it’s worth noting a few absent features such as toilets and refreshment facilities. Travelers are recommended to plan ahead, especially if their journey may leave them waiting at the station. While the station does not have a waiting room, there are seating areas available for a comfortable wait until your train arrives. Also, for those planning a cycling trip, there are bike stands with sheltered spaces to safely store your bikes.

The ticket office operates Monday to Friday from 7:00 AM to 7:00 PM, and over the weekend from 9:00 AM Saturday and 10:00 AM Sunday, closing earlier on these days. For those who prefer using a ticket machine, you're in luck as it has one available, but it's important to note that it is not accessible for all, specifically those with certain disabilities.
Though the station doesn't boast extensive facilities, it is equipped with features to help passengers navigate their journey. CCTV ensures safety, and staff is available during selected hours to assist with any queries. The station provides clear announcements and departure screens, rendering your travel plans easy to manage. However, amenities like public wi-fi, payphones, toilets, and accessible restrooms are absent. If you're looking for a break with a coffee or some shopping, you'll have to venture out, as there are no stores or refreshment facilities within the station premises.
Accessibility is a priority at Perry Barr, with step-free access to all platforms making travel easier for passengers with mobility constraints. The induction loop system supports those with hearing impairments. However, keep in mind that wheelchair availability is not an option here, and there are no accessible parking spaces. While you won't find ticket barriers, which some might find convenient, the absence of accessible ticket machines is a notable gap for those relying on that form of service.
Travelers seeking alternative transport options will find Perry Barr station a perfect starting point. Those needing a taxi can call Perry Barr 0121 356 1914, Scott Arms 0121 356 8866, or Alpha 0121 327 3691 for local service. Alternatively, local bus routes can be found for continued travel throughout Birmingham. Part of planning involves knowing your options, and Perry Barr does provide a chance to print journey plans from the National Rail website for convenience.
If you're faced with rail service disruptions, the station offers a rail replacement service. You can find this from the lay-by on Birchfield Road, close to the station entrance, ensuring that your journey can continue with minimal fuss.
